By Brenon Daly, DBC News

ThrustMaster climbs on 'strong' holiday outlook
HILLSBORO, Ore. (DBC) -- ThrustMaster shares have reached a new high during the past two sessions, boosted by both an improving outlook for Christmas sales and talk of a buyout, analysts said.
Shares added 1 1/4, or 9 percent, to a record 15 1/2 on Wednesday. Volume was four times heavier than average for the second consecutive day.

"There are general indications that ThrustMaster's products should sell well in the Christmas season," said Damon Yuzon, analyst at Black & Company. ThrustMaster makes joysticks and steering wheels for PC games, and booked half its revenue for the entire previous year in the final quarter. Yuzon added this season looked particularly strong because of PCs outfitted with Intel's MMX technology for enhanced game playing and interesting software games slated for holiday release.
